(*========================================================================
Copyright Pierre Hyvernat, Universite Savoie Mont Blanc
This software is a computer program whose purpose is to implement a
programming language in Miranda style. The main point is to have an
totality checker for recursive definitions involving nested least and
greatest fixed points.

open Misc
open Env
open Utils
open State
open Pretty
open Typing
(* specialize the type of a constant so that the corresponding (co)data type is t*)
let specialize_constant (env:environment)
(t:type_expression)
(c:const_name)
: type_expression
=
match t with
| Data(tname,_) ->
begin
reset_fresh_variable_generator [t];
let tc = instantiate_type (get_constant_type env c) in
let _t = if is_inductive env tname
then get_result_type tc
else get_first_arg_type tc
in
let tau = unify_type_mgu t _t in
let tc = subst_type tau tc in
tc
end
| _ -> raise (Invalid_argument "specialize_constant: not a (co)data type")
let find_types_priorities env (ts:type_expression list)
: (type_expression*int) list
=
let nodes = ts in
(* wether a type appears inside another *)
let subtype_of0 t1 t2
= match t1,t2 with
| t1,t2 when t1=t2 -> false
| t1,Data(tname2,params2) -> List.mem t1 params2
| Data _, TVar _ | TVar _, TVar _ -> false
| _,_ -> assert false
in
let graph = List.map (fun x -> x,List.filter (subtype_of0 x) nodes) nodes in
(* computes the priority for type t
* acc is the list of types with priorities already computed
*)
let rec order (n:int) (graph:(type_expression*(type_expression list)) list) (acc:(type_expression*int) list)
=
(* debug "n:%d and acc:%s" n (string_of_list "\n " (function t,p -> (string_of_type t) ^ ":" ^ (string_of_int p)) acc); *)
match graph with
| [] -> acc
| graph ->
let terminals,graph =
List.partition (function Data(tname,_),[] -> (is_inductive env tname) = (even n)
| Data _,_ -> false
| _ -> assert false
) graph in
let terminals = List.map fst terminals in
let graph = List.map (second (List.filter (fun t -> not (List.mem t terminals)))) graph in
let terminals = List.map (fun t -> t,n+1) terminals in
let n =
if terminals = [] then n+1
else if option "squash_priorities" then n
else n+1
in
order n graph (terminals@acc)
in
order (-1) graph []
let infer_priorities (env:environment)
(defs:(var_name * type_expression * (typed_term*typed_term) list * 'x) list)
: (var_name * type_expression * (term*term) list * 'x) list
=
let datatypes = List.fold_left
(fun ds ftcls ->
let _,_,cls,_ = ftcls in
List.fold_left
(fun ds lhsrhs ->
let lhs,rhs = lhsrhs in
let ds = union_uniq ds (extract_datatypes_from_typed_term lhs) in
let ds = union_uniq ds (extract_datatypes_from_typed_term rhs) in
ds
)
ds
cls
)
[]
defs
in
let local_types = find_types_priorities env datatypes in
let local_types = List.sort (fun x y -> compare (snd x) (snd y)) local_types in
(* debug "priorities:\n %s" (string_of_list "\n " (function t,p -> (string_of_type t) ^ ":" ^ (string_of_int p)) local_types); *)
let get_priority t =
let rec aux = function
| [] -> assert false
| (_t,_p)::_ when equal_type _t t -> _p
| _::l -> aux l
in
aux local_types
in
(* print_list "" "\ntypes for " ", " "" print_string (List.map (function f,_,_,_ -> f) defs); *)
(* print_list "" "local types: " ", " "\n" (function t,k -> print_type t; print_exp k) local_types; *)
(* print_list "" "functions types: " ", " "\n\n\n" (function f,t -> print_string f; print_string ":"; print_type t ) functions_types; *)
let rec put_priorities_term v
= match v with
| Angel t -> Angel t
| Daimon t -> Daimon t
| Var(x,t) -> Var(x,t)
| App(u1,u2) -> App(put_priorities_term u1, put_priorities_term u2)
| Sp(s,_) -> s.bot
| Struct(fields,_,t) ->
let p = get_priority t in
let fields = List.map (second put_priorities_term) fields in
Struct(fields,Some p,t)
| Const(c,_,t) ->
let ct = get_result_type t in
let p = get_priority ct in
Const(c,Some p,t)
| Proj(d,_,t) ->
let dt = get_first_arg_type t in
let p = get_priority dt in
Proj(d,Some p,t)
in
let put_priorities_single_clause (lhs,rhs) = (put_priorities_term lhs,put_priorities_term rhs)
in
List.map (function f,t,clauses,x -> f,t,List.map put_priorities_single_clause clauses,x) defs
